Schedule : Only 4 test matches but no ODIs. First test at Bangalore from 9th October, second at Mohali and so on.. see full test schedule. Television Live Telecast (for Indian viewers) : Nimbus (Neo Sports) holds the rights for all cricket played in India under BCCI - so, Neo Cricket (see 2008 telecast schedule) is the official broadcasting channel to watch this India-Australia cricket series in Indian sub-continent. Hopefully, DD National - the free to air channel of India will also get the live feeds and show the test matches live. Running Commentary of this Ind v Aus test series will also be available through All India Radio. Television Live Telecast (International) : Foxsports in Australia, Neocricket channel in Singapore and Malaysia, skysports in England so so on.. see the complete list of channels showing this series. Squads : Andrew Symonds is out of Aussie test match team to India, which also includes only 4 players with previous experience of playing in Indian conditions. See the test squads list. Match Tickets : Tickets for this India versus Australia cricket series are available through the counters in the city where match will be played, at stadium counters and also online through ticket pro website. more The Trophy : First ever India-Australia test series was played in 1947 but only in 1996 - it was given a proper name - Border-Gawaskar trophy. Both India and Australia have won it thrice. Fact : Whichever country won the last series - keeps the trophy. Other country have to beat the other to regain the trophy.. a draw series means trophy holder keeps on the Border-gawaskar shield. Australia's test record in India 36 tests = 14 won by Australia. Australia won the last time they came to India which was a 4 test matches series (victory margin = 2-1) Grounds : Australia must be sad not to get a match at Eden Gardens in Kolkata but they play their 4 test matches in this 2008 series in India at M Chinnaswamy stadium at Bangalore, PCA stadium at Mohali, Ferozshah Kotla ground in Delhi and Vidarbha cricket association ground at Nagpur in Maharashtra.. Match Start Timings : Since there's only test matches in this series - Day cricket - matches (each day's play) will be starting 9.30 am India time in morning which converts to 3pm in afternoon for fans in Australia (Sydney & Melbourne) and 2pm for Brisbane & 12 noon at Perth in Australia.
